Similar Listings
Planet Earth: Finding Balance on the Blue Marble with Environmental Science...
Planet Earth: Finding Balance on the Blue Marble with Environmental Scien - GOOD
Planet Earth: Finding Balance on the Blue Marble with Environmental Science...
Planet Earth: Finding Balance on the Blue Marble with Environmental Science...
Planet Earth: Finding Balance on the Blue Marb- 9781619307438, paperback, Reilly
Planet Earth: Finding Balance on the Blue Marble with Environmental Science ...
Planet Earth : Finding Balance on the Blue Marble with Environmen
Planet Earth : Finding Balance on the Blue Marble with Environmen